On December 18, 2019, President Donald Trump was impeached by the House of Representatives for abusing his power and obstructing Congress.
The next step in the process is a trial in the Senate. As we send this email, the Senate is debating whether to hold a fair trial on the articles of impeachment agreed upon by the House or whether to proceed with a sham trial and cover-up —designed to prevent lawmakers and the American public from getting the full picture.
Senate Majority Leader Mitch McConnell has publicly stated that he will do everything in his power to prevent a fair trial from happening. His first set of trial rules reflected this intention, leaving no room for witnesses or new evidence and suggesting a schedule that would see testimony dragging on into the middle of the night.
The good news is that people across the country have raised their voices and we have proven that our voices are powerful. Our pushback has already forced McConnell to amend the rules for the better: both sides will now have three days to present opening arguments instead of just two, and evidence from the House will be considered during the Senate’s trial.
